Input variable
Measured variable

The measured quantity is the distance between process

fitting of the sensor and product surface. The reference

plane is the seal surface on the hexagon or the lower

side of the flange.

Max. measuring range

75 m (246.1 ft)

Recommended meas. range depending on the antenna diameter

Ʋ ø 40 mm (1.575 in)

up to 15 m (49.21 ft)

Ʋ ø 48 mm (1.89 in)

up to 20 m (65.62 ft)

Ʋ ø 75 mm (2.953 in)

up to 40 m (131.2 ft)

Ʋ ø 95 mm (3.74 in)

up to 50 m (164 ft)

Ʋ Parabolic antenna

up to 75 m (246.1 ft)

Output variable
Output signals

4 … 20 mA/HART - active; 4 … 20 mA/HART - passive

Terminal voltage passive

9 … 30 V DC

Shortcircuit protection

Available

Potential separation

Available

Signal resolution

0.3 µA

Failure signal current output (adjustable) mA-value unchanged 20.5 mA, 22 mA, < 3.6 mA
Max. output current

22 mA

Starting current

≤ 3.6 mA

Load (4 … 20 mA/HART - active)

< 500 Ω

Damping (63 % of the input variable)

0 … 999 s, adjustable

HART output values

Ʋ PV (Primary Value)

Distance to the level
